About usWe are a CQC Outstanding-rated Practice with 40,000 patients and 16 current Partners working across 5 sites. We successfully combine efficiencies of scale with localised continuity and high quality care on individual surgery sites, whilst using a total triage appointment system to ensure acute patients are seen in a timely manner. We have the benefit of nearly 40 years of experience as a large multi-site Practice, providing a secure and stable environment to work in.
